Save
User Tayyip uploaded this Scania V8 - Truckstar Road Card Shop / Truck Shop Black Red Light Scania AB PNG PNG image on August 31, 2018, 5:02 pm. The resolution of this file is 1024x578px and its file size is: 192.45 KB. This PNG image is filed under the tags: